    Quote Originally Posted by fiif View Post
    Hey guys brand new to the game quick question about mods. I know to get the Skyrim UI and the one that adds extra detail to the map (well those were the two I was told I need to get) but what other mods are good to have?

    Sorry if there is a list I am missing I assume ye get asked these questions alot here:P
    You need all of the unofficial patches to fix the game, any visual mods to make the game prettier if your computer can handle it, and then a magic overhaul if you want to go that route. Those are really the only ones you 'have' to have. The rest are on how refined or different you want your play to be. Either browse the nexus for the highest rated mods of all time or do the same in the Steam Market. That's the best way to start.
